Arriva is a leading provider of passenger transport across Europe, employing around 34,400 people and delivering around 1.6 billion passenger journeys. With buses, trains, coaches, trams, waterbuses, bike-sharing systems, on-demand transport solutions and a rolling stock leasing company, Arriva proudly connects people and communities safely, reliably and sustainably across 11 countries.

This role is responsible for the production of all relevant Financial Management Information (MI) as required by shareholder, ExCo and BU management. It works closely with the Senior Finance Business Partner roles and Operating Units (OUs) to provide relevant consolidated/sub-consolidated Financial MI.

Accountabilities:

  • Provision and integrity of core cyclical Financial MI relevant to CEO, CFO, Arriva Executive Committee (ExCo), AIHL Board, shareholder, BU management and associated stakeholders, including the following processes and outputs:
    • Management accounts, e.g. actuals reporting and associated issue-based reconciliations (IBR), including relevant schedules such as profit and loss (P&L), balance sheet, debt and cashflow (including link to Treasury liquidity forecasts), working capital, normalised/underlying trading, reporting of material provisions, investment (including Capital Investment) and associated commercial assumptions, relevant KPI reporting
    • Forecast, bi-annually
    • Budget, annually
    • Business Plan (BP), annually, including any relevant Group level or BU level
    • Financial risk and opportunity (R&O) reporting, twice annually including once annually R&O for the BP period
    • Order Book, twice annually, revenue and pertinent contract level information to support analysis
    • Supporting information for STI/LTI scheme performance
    • Any other requirements as they occur in relation to cyclical Financial MI requirements of the Group
    • Embed a culture of continuous process improvement and critical constructive challenge, within team, utilising new technologies and/or processes to standardise, streamline and automate where possible

Systems:

  • Knowledge of Tagetik or similar financial consolidation/reporting system.
  • Knowledge of Power BI or similar data visualisation tools.
  • Excel, Powerpoint, Word or equivalent.

Experience:

  • Qualified accountant with relevant experience to perform the role's key accountabilities.

Skills:

  • Ability to connect data and information, integrate and appraise findings to enable quality of Financial MI produced.
  • Ability to plan (own time) and deliver quality information requirements to relevant timetable.
  • Demonstrate flexibility and resilience to work across the group.
  • Ability to identify improvements to Financial MI processes and deliver on improvements within scope of role.
  • Strong communication skills, written and verbal, and proven ability to distil complex financial data and techniques into relevant Financial MI.
